Brand credibility from long operating history since 1995
Since 1995, MultiSensor AI Holdings, Inc. has built brand trust in industrial thermography for manufacturing, utilities, oil and gas, and logistics. That long operating history supports premium, higher-margin sensing products, and MultiSensor AI Holdings, Inc. reported about $6.6 million in revenue in fiscal 2025.
MultiSensor AI Holdings, Inc.'s 1995 start gives it 31 years of operating history in 2026, which supports customer trust and channel credibility. In imaging, large vendors offer broad portfolios, but far fewer smaller firms cover handheld, fixed, and mobile use cases in one lineup, making this scope relatively rare.
Founded in 1995, MultiSensor AI Holdings, Inc. has 31 years of operating history in 2026, and that long track record supports customer trust. The software itself is easier to copy, but deep workflow integration and compatibility with an installed base can make switching costly and slow.
Organization
Since 1995, MultiSensor AI Holdings, Inc. has built brand credibility through a long operating record, which signals durability and repeat customer trust. Its product set also includes mobile payloads, showing cross-functional engineering and support across fixed and mobile use cases, a setup that usually strengthens client confidence in mission-critical deployments.
Competitive Advantage
MultiSensor AI Holdings, Inc. has built brand credibility from its 1995 start, giving it about 30 years of operating history by 2025/2026. That track record helps trust with customers and partners, but in VRIO terms it is only a temporary competitive advantage because long tenure can be copied by peers over time.
MultiSensor AI Holdings, Inc. has 31 years of operating history in 2026, since its 1995 start, which supports customer trust and channel credibility. In fiscal 2025, it reported about $6.6 million in revenue, showing the brand still converts that legacy into sales, though the edge is easier for rivals to copy over time.
